Analysis
Jeremy Sharon
Protest groups turn up heat on ‘messianic’ settlers accused of driving overhaul
The various protest movements fighting the government’s judicial overhaul agenda
have in recent weeks increased their focus on West Bank settlers and religious
Zionist backers of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u's coalition, accusing them
of seeking to clamp down on the judiciary in order to advance their radical
"messianic" agenda. At rallies and in online campaigns,... Continue Reading

Smotrich said to release NIS 200m for East Jerusalem academic program
By ToI Staff
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ich has agreed to re-allocate hundreds of millions
of shekels to help integrate East Jerusalem residents into Israeli universities,
backing down from his recent insistence that the cash not be used for that
purpose, according to a Thursday report. Earlier this month Smotrich announced
he was cutting NIS 200 million... Continue Reading
